Description
The MAX6496 evaluation kit (EV kit) demonstrates a high-voltage, overvoltage-protection circuit for automotive applications that must survive load-dump and high-voltage transient conditions. This EV kit is a fully assembled and tested surface-mount printed-circuit board (PCB).

The MAX6496 EV kit supports high-output currents of up to 5A and can run at voltages up to 72V. An onboard p-channel MOSFET provides reverse-battery protection.

Key Features   Applications/Uses
  • 5.5V to 72V Wide Supply Voltage Range
  • Up to 5A Output Current Capacity
  • Selectable Overvoltage Mode and Overvoltage-Limiter Mode
  • Adjustable Overvoltage Threshold
  • 100V Reverse-Battery Protection
